Rajasthan Chief Minister Bhajan Lal Sharma on Monday, 22 June 2026, shared a live broadcast of Prime Minister Narendra Modi participating in the Republic Summit, amplifying the event to his followers on X.

Context

The post, shared at approximately 8:42 PM IST, linked directly to a live broadcast of PM Modi addressing the Republic Summit. Sharma captioned the post: 'LIVE: PM Shri Narendra Modi Ji participates in Republic Summit', directing attention to the ongoing address.

The Republic Summit is a high-profile national conclave that brings together political leaders, policymakers, and public figures to deliberate on issues of national importance. PM Modi is a frequent keynote presence at major national summits of this nature.

Policy Backdrop

It is a well-established pattern within the BJP ecosystem for state-level leaders to amplify the Prime Minister's public appearances and speeches on social media. This practice has been consistent since the party's return to power at the centre in 2014, serving to reinforce visible alignment between central and state leadership.

Bhajan Lal Sharma, who was sworn in as Chief Minister of Rajasthan following the BJP's victory in the 2023 Rajasthan assembly elections, has maintained active engagement on social media platforms to echo national-level messaging from the party's central leadership.
